WASA: Supply And Traffic Disruption — Diego Martin

The Water and Sewerage Authority (WASA) is advising customers in parts of Diego Martin, who are currently without a water supply, that this is due to a leaking 21-inch diameter pipeline at the corner of the Diego Martin Main Road and Wendy Fitzwilliam Boulevard.

Emergency repairs currently underway are expected to be completed by 6:00 PM today (Thursday 16th October, 2025).

Affected areas are as follows:

  • Diego Martin Main Road, inclusive of Crystal Stream, La Puerta Avenue, La Estancia, Mercer Road, Mary Avenue, Rich Plain Road, Covigne Road and environs, Morne Coco Road, inclusive of Four Roads, Alyce Glen, Simeon Road, Hibiscus Drive and environs.

Motorists are asked to proceed with caution and to obey the instructions of the Traffic Control Officers on duty in the vicinity of the job-site, or use an alternative route where possible.
